Understanding the Fundamentals: Essential Skills for a Career in Cryptography

To succeed in cryptography, you'll need a solid foundation in mathematics, computer science, and programming. A Postgraduate Certificate in Cryptography in Financial Services will equip you with the essential skills to design, implement, and manage secure cryptographic systems. Some of the key skills you'll acquire include:

  • Advanced mathematical concepts, such as number theory and algebraic geometry

  • Programming languages, such as Python and C++

  • Cryptographic protocols and algorithms, including encryption, decryption, and digital signatures

  • Risk assessment and management techniques to identify and mitigate potential threats

In addition to these technical skills, you'll also develop essential soft skills, such as communication, collaboration, and problem-solving. These skills will enable you to work effectively with stakeholders, including financial institutions, regulatory bodies, and law enforcement agencies.

Best Practices for Implementing Cryptography in Financial Services

Implementing cryptography in financial services requires a deep understanding of the industry's unique challenges and requirements. A Postgraduate Certificate in Cryptography in Financial Services will teach you best practices for designing and implementing secure cryptographic systems, including:

  • Conducting thorough risk assessments to identify potential vulnerabilities

  • Selecting and implementing suitable cryptographic protocols and algorithms

  • Ensuring compliance with regulatory requirements and industry standards

  • Continuously monitoring and evaluating the effectiveness of cryptographic systems

By following these best practices, you'll be able to design and implement secure cryptographic systems that protect financial transactions and prevent cyber threats.
